TRAINING ON CALCULATION COST OF PRODUCTION FOR NUT PEAK MSMES IN LHOKSEUMAWE CITY Rico Nur Ilham; Irada Sinta; Amru Usman; Em Yusuf Iis; Rusydi Abubakar
International Review of Practical Innovation, Technology and Green Energy (IRPITAGE) Vol. 3 No. 3 (2023): November 2023 - February 2024
Publisher : RADJA PUBLIKA

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.54443/irpitage.v3i3.1387

Abstract

One of the fundamental problems faced by MSME players is a lack of ability in accounting, including calculating the cost of goods manufactured correctly. This phenomenon shows that there are still many MSME actors who have not been able to obtain optimal profits because of their inability to calculate the cost of production correctly. Calculating the cost of production is very important considering that the benefit of information on the cost of production is to determine the selling price of the product. Errors in calculating the cost of production will cause errors in determining the selling price of the product. Ibu Yati's Peanut Rempeyek MSME is one of the MSMEs engaged in the production and sale of various wet cakes and pastries. The results of the service team's initial communication with Mrs. Yati's Peanut Rempeyek showed that this business had never calculated the cost of production for the products it produced because the owner did not have an understanding of the importance of calculating the cost of production. Under these conditions, it is difficult for MSMEs to develop and set selling prices that compete in the market with other products so that maximum profits can be obtained. Based on the problems faced by Ibu Yati's Rempeyek Nut SMEs, the main solution that can be provided to overcome the problems faced by Ibu Yati's Rempeyek Nut SMEs is the application of the calculation of the cost of production for the products they produce which includes identifying production costs and calculating the cost of production. The output resulting from this solution for Mrs. Yati's peanut brittle UMKM is the availability of basic production cost calculations for each type of product produced by Mrs. Yati's peanut brittle UMKM.

PROFIT SHARING SYSTEM AND COMPARATIVE INCOME OF RUBBER FARMING BUSINESS IN NURUSSALAM DISTRICT, EAST ACEH REGENCY Siregar, Deva Septiana; Mawardati, Mawardati; Sinta, Irada
Jurnal Mahasiswa Agribisnis Vol. 2 No. 2 (2024): Januari
Publisher : LPPM Universitas Malikussaleh - Indonesia

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.29103/jma.v2i2.21106

Abstract

The form of cooperation in farming is a profit-sharing system, namely the cooperation between the owner of the rubber plantation as the owner of the cultivator and the cultivator. In the implementation of this profit sharing, the owner of the rubber plantation as the cultivator and the passive farmer make an agreement in advance. However, in the application of agribusiness farming applied by rubber farmers in Nurussalam District, not all owners carry out all farming activities, among others, on the grounds that they are unable to carry out these activities or want to help workers who do not have business land but have the ability to do farming.This research was conducted in Nurussalam District, East Aceh Regency. The study aims to identify the system to distinguish between the farmers who owned the cultivators and the farmers of disease and the income differences between the cultivators and the diseases in the district of Aceh. The method of data analysis used is qualitative and quantitative descriptive. This study showed that the system for the results done by rubber farmers in the Aceh region was 50:50, which means 50% for garden owners and 50% for disease farmers. The average income produced by the cultivator will grow Rp. 23,083,955.35 /ha and the average profit from the ill farmers Rp. 23,852,354.70 /ha, and the results from the statistical test indicate a significant value (2-tailed) 0.673 > 0.05, which means that the hypothesis is rejected which states that there is no significant difference in income from rubber farming between sharecroppers and smallholders in Nurussalam sub-district, East Aceh district.
ANALYSIS OF CONSUMERS' WILLINGNESS TO PAY FOR THE PURCHASE OF BEN ALI MORINGA LEAF TEA IN NORTH ACEH DISTRICT Dhuhratulliza, Dhuhratulliza; Adhiana, Adhiana; Sinta, Irada
Jurnal Mahasiswa Agribisnis Vol. 2 No. 2 (2024): Januari
Publisher : LPPM Universitas Malikussaleh - Indonesia

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.29103/jma.v2i2.21107

Abstract

Analysis Of Consumers' Willingness To Pay For The Purchase Of Ben Ali Moringa Leaf Tea In North Aceh District. This research was conducted at Sabanna Lhokseumawe, Ichsan Mart Lhoksukon, Sinar Baru Panton, Rayon Panton, Kardana Mart Panton, and Berkah Mart Panggoi stores. The selection of this location was done intentionally (Purposive). The object of this research is consumers who consume moringa leaf tea. The scope of this research only looks at how much consumers are willing to pay for the purchase of moringa tea and the factors that influence the willingness to pay.  Consumer willingness to pay for Ben Ali Moringa moringa tea shows that all respondents in this study stated that they were willing to pay more for moringa tea products. The willingness to pay resulted in an average analysis value of WTP (Willingness to Pay) for original moringa tea and red ginger of IDR 1,916 with a price determination that consumers were willing to pay of 1000. This means that the increase in the price of moringa tea from the previous price was IDR 26,916 for the original variant and IDR 36,916 for the red ginger variant. Factors affecting consumer willingness to pay for Ben Ali Moringa Moringa tea in North Aceh Regency were analyzed using a binary logistic regression model, of the 4 independent variables entered into the model there are three variables that have a significant effect on willingness to pay with a significant level of α (0.05), These variables are income (X2), Lifestyle (D3) and Ease of Access (D4). While the Age variable (X3) does not have a significant effect on willingness to pay for Ben Ali Moringa Moringa tea.

ANALYSIS OF ADDED VALUE OF BADA RACKET AGROINDUSTRY IN MATANG KRUET VILLAGE, PANTE BIDARI DISTRICT, KABUPATEN EAST ACEH (Case Study: UD.CITA RASA) Quswarnika, Quswarnika; Suryadi, Suryadi; Sinta, Irada
Jurnal Mahasiswa Agribisnis Vol. 2 No. 2 (2024): Januari
Publisher : LPPM Universitas Malikussaleh - Indonesia

Show Abstract | Download Original | Original Source | Check in Google Scholar | DOI: 10.29103/jma.v2i2.21105

Abstract

Banana is a fruit plant, a source of vitamins, minerals and carbohydrates. In Indonesia, bananas that are planted either on a household or garden scale are less intensively maintained. Thus, Indonesian banana production is low, and unable to compete in the international market. In Southeast Asia, Indonesia is one of the countries with the largest number of fruit varieties. This research aims to analyze the added value of the banana agroindustry, especially in the UD bada racket agroindustry. TASTE in village Matang Kruet, Pante Bidari District, East Aceh Regency. This research was carried out in Matang Kruet village, Pante Bidari District, East Aceh Regency, namely at the UD racket business. CITA RASA, the determination of the location for this research was carried out deliberately (purposive sampling), with the consideration that the UD racket business. CITA RASA is a more advanced business compared to other bada racket businesses by producing bada rackets in one production producing 300 packs. The types of data in this research include quantitative data and qualitative data using the Hayami method. Based on the results of research that has been carried out, the income from bada racket production is IDR. 507,340/production. The average output (sales volume) is 300 packs/production. The added value of the racket is IDR. 7,675 with a value added ratio of 53.30%.
